The Medicover Hospital is a private, multidisciplinary medical center in Budapest, the capital of Hungary. It specializes in general and vascular surgery, orthopedics and otorhinolaryngology.

The European level of diagnosis and treatment in the Clinic is confirmed by ISO 9001 certificate.

Doctors employed in the Hospital have more than 30 years of practical experience in surgery.
